POWER MUTATION

2018-2019

This sugar mural began during the one-month long Symposium international d’art contemporain de Baie-Saint-Paul, but the work did not end after this residency.
”Power Mutation” shows what happens as power evolves and corrupts, with layers of piped icing continuing to build on the surface, dripping down to create sugar stalactites and stalagmites. On top of the towering columns is a corroded sugar teapot, tipped, and ready to pour. It was presented in this evolved form at the Ateliers Jean Brillant in Montreal at the exhibition “Intersections”, a group show of 13 artists from the 2018 edition of the Symposium international d’art contemporain de Baie-Saint-Paul, originally curated by Sylvie Lacerte.
